Foundation Changes Name of Award Over Wolf Spat
Jul 19th 2012, 14:13

The Rocky Mountain Elk Foundation has removed the name of the man known as the "father of modern elk management" from a conservation award after his family objected to what they called the foundation's "all-out war against wolves."

Olaus Murie's son Donald Murie wrote foundation president David Allen demanding the foundation cancel the award it has given out since 1999, or change its wolf policy.

The foundation supported removing federal protections for wolves. It also has donated money to kill wolves that prey on livestock and has supported wolf hunts and trapping.

Allen says the foundation removed Olaus Murie's name from the award recognizing accomplishments in wildlife research and conservation because it's not going to change its position on wolves.

Olaus Murie was a naturalist, author and wildlife biologist who conducted groundbreaking field work on elk and caribou.
